The Pakistan Davis Cup team represent Pakistan in Davis Cup tennis competition and are governed by the Pakistan Tennis Federation.

Contents

Pakistan currently compete in the Asia/Oceania Zone of Group II. They reached the World Group Play-offs in 2005, and reached the Eastern Zone final in 1984.

  • History

    Pakistan competed in its first Davis Cup in 1948.

    Famous Pakistan Davis Cup players include Haroon Rahim, Saeed Meer, Munawar Iqbal, Hameed ul Haq, Mahmood Alam and Khawaja Saeed Hai.
